Checklist Diagnosa & Tips Mekanik

FWD — CV axle

  • Periksa boot CV: sobek → ganti boot & grease atau ganti axle jika joint rusak.
  • Bunyi tek-tek saat belok = CV outer aus.
  • Getaran saat akselerasi = CV atau inner tripod aus (lihat juga wheel balance).

RWD — Axle & Differential

  • Periksa oli differential tiap servis berkala; oli rendah = seal bocor.
  • Bunyi gemuruh/gerinding saat beban = bearing axle harus diganti.
  • Backlash berlebih = perlu penyetelan gear differential atau pengecekan gigi.

🚗 FWD Axle (Front-Wheel Drive)

Contoh kendaraan: Honda Brio, Jazz, HR-V, Avanza FWD (2022+), Hyundai i10

A. Bentuk & Komponen FWD Axle

FWD axle umumnya terdiri dari:

  • Outer CV Joint → bagian dekat roda
  • Shaft → batang poros tengah
  • Inner CV Joint → bagian dekat transmisi
  • Rubber Boot → pelindung grease CV joint

Mengapa FWD membutuhkan CV Joint?

Karena roda depan harus mampu melakukan tiga gerakan sekaligus:

  • Berputar maju dan mundur
  • Berbelok kanan dan kiri (steering)
  • Naik dan turun mengikuti suspensi

CV joint memungkinkan poros tetap mentransfer tenaga walaupun sudut dan posisi poros terus berubah.


B. Contoh Nyata Kendaraan dengan FWD Axle

1. Honda Brio / Honda Jazz

  • Shaft kiri lebih pendek
  • Shaft kanan lebih panjang
  • Outer CV joint sering bunyi tek-tek saat belok tajam

2. Toyota Avanza FWD (2022 ke atas)

  • Menggunakan CV axle lebih besar karena torsi MPV lebih tinggi
  • Inner CV joint tipe tripod

3. Hyundai i10 / Kia Picanto

  • Axle ringkas dan ringan
  • Boot CV sering sobek karena posisi dekat knuckle sempit

C. Skema Alur Kerja FWD Axle

Transaxle → Inner CV Joint → Shaft → Outer CV Joint → Hub → Roda


🚚 RWD Axle (Rear-Wheel Drive)

Contoh kendaraan: Suzuki Carry, Gran Max RWD, Mitsubishi L300, Toyota Hilux, Truk Colt Diesel

A. Bentuk & Komponen RWD Axle

RWD axle berada di dalam axle housing dan terhubung langsung ke differential.

  • Differential
  • Axle shaft kiri dan kanan
  • Bearing axle
  • Oil seal
  • Hub roda + rem (drum / disc)

B. Tipe RWD Axle Shaft

1. Semi-Floating Axle

  • Umum pada Carry, Gran Max, dan Xenia RWD lama
  • Shaft ikut menahan beban kendaraan
  • Bearing terpasang di ujung axle

2. Full-Floating Axle

  • Digunakan pada L300, Hilux 4x4, dan truk besar
  • Shaft hanya bertugas memutar roda
  • Beban ditahan spindle dan housing luar

C. Contoh Nyata RWD Axle

1. Suzuki Carry

  • Solid rear axle
  • Axle kiri dan kanan simetris
  • Bearing cepat aus jika sering kelebihan muatan

2. Mitsubishi L300

  • Full-floating axle
  • Sangat kuat untuk muatan berat
  • Differential sering disebut mekanik sebagai “kepala babi”

3. Toyota Hilux

  • Axle besar dan tebal
  • Dilengkapi breather hose (selang napas differential)

D. Skema Alur Kerja RWD Axle

Transmisi → Propeller Shaft → Differential → Axle kiri / kanan → Roda


⚙️ Perbedaan Utama FWD Axle vs RWD Axle

Faktor FWD Axle (Honda Brio) RWD Axle (Suzuki Carry)
Posisi Depan Belakang
Fleksibilitas Harus fleksibel (CV joint) Tidak perlu fleksibel
Beban Hampir tidak menahan beban kendaraan Menahan beban vertikal dan torsi besar
Komponen utama Inner & Outer CV Joint Differential dan axle housing
Kerusakan umum Boot sobek, CV joint bunyi Bearing aus, seal bocor
Panjang shaft Kiri dan kanan berbeda Kiri dan kanan sama
